Increase FPS In League of Legends In The Game Client Once you have launched it, click the Options tab located at the top right part of the screen. Then click General which will show you two options, namely the ‘Enable Low Spec Mode’ and ‘Close client during game. ‘ Check both options to enable those.

Why does my LoL FPS drop laptop?

League of Legends FPS drop issue is also probably caused by the power plan of your PC. Most PC are configured to Balanced, which limits the operating capacity of your graphics card and CPU. So, the FPS drop issue may occur.

Is League of Legends CPU or GPU intensive?

League of Legends is much more CPU intensive than GPU intensive, this is because it is a game where low input lag is desired, so, the geometry is really simple compared to other games where the target frame rate is 60FPS.

Why is my league stuck at 60FPS?

If you experience FPS capped to 30/60 or if your framerate is unstable, it is most likely related to your VSync settings. Enabling VSync will force the game to run maximum at your monitors refresh rate (usually 60 Hz) and will in turn will eliminate tearing. FPS will be capped to the refresh rate.

Why is my fps so low in League of Legends?

Occasionally, FPS problems can be caused when certain game files become corrupt. Using the repair function in the game launcher (the first window that appears when you run League of Legends) will fix any corrupted files.

How to fix League of Legends full screen optimization not working?

Run the “ Intelligent standby list cleaner ISLC ” application. Go to the folder where the game is installed. Right-click on League of Legends.exe in Game folder. Tick “ Disable full-screen optimizations ” on the Compatibility tab.
